Table 3

Comparison of immediate postoperative position metrics, step count, and gait metrics of endoscopic and open surgery patients.

VariableEndoscopy (n = 13)Open (n = 11)Group Difference (Endoscopy—Open)
Mean ± SD or Median (IQR)95% CI% P
Position metrics
 Stand/walk, %20.62 ± 12.7619.00 ± 10.43−8.37; 11.608.5260.741
 Sit, %52.31 ± 25.4327.82 ± 22.693.91; 45.0788.030.022a
 Lie, %26.92 ± 18.0653.18 ± 24.31−44.21; −8.31−49.380.006a
Steps
 Daily step count475.91 ± 254.94244.00 ± 105.5450.19; 413.6295.050.015a
Gait Metrics
 Gait velocity, m/s0.966 ± 0.8310.831 ± 0.6290.061; 0.20816.250.001a
 Step length, m0.650 ± 0.1410.607 (0.088)−0.146; 0.1580.0710.888
 Step time, s0.680 ± 0.0590.675 (0.077)−0.182; 0.1180.7410.423
 Double support, %21.60 (8.85)29.88 ± 4.92−11.10; 0.00−27.710.046a
 Symmetry score87.47 ± 3.5085.01 (3.67)−2.58; 5.132.8210.277
 Variability score11.82 ± 5.8922.43 ± 6.77−17.15; −4.07−47.300.004a
 WORM score0.810 ± 0.820.817 (0.415)−0.58; 0.57−0.8570.673
  • Abbreviation: WORM, walking orientation randomness metric.

  • Note: Mean ± SD was reported for normally distributed data, and median interquartile range [IQR]) was reported for non-normally distributed data.

  • a Statistically significant result (P < 0.05).
